美文网首页
导入第三方jar包到Nexus

导入第三方jar包到Nexus

作者: ce5154e79490 | 来源:发表于2019-06-17 22:40 被阅读0次

    1. 找到Maven的安装路径的setting.xml文件

    image.png

    2. 找到<servers>,添加如下配置

    <server>
        <id>Releases</id>
        <username>admin</username>
        <password>admin123</password>
    </server>
    

    id: 待会输入命令时需要用到
    username: Nexus服务器登录用户名
    password: Nexus服务器登录密码

    添加完成之后如图所示


    image.png

    3. 打开CMD命令控制台,输入如下命令

    mvn deploy:deploy-file -DgroupId=com.utry.platform -DartifactId=am5-attributes -Dversion=1.0.0 -Dpackaging=jar -Dfile=E:\test\am5-attributes.jar -Durl=http://10.0.33.40:8081/repository/platform_hosted/ -DrepositoryId=Releases
    

    DgroupId、DartifactId、Dversion: 构成jar包pom.xml的坐标,名字自己起
    Dpackaging: 表示包的类型
    Dfile: 表示上传jar包的绝对路径
    Durl: 私服上仓库的地址,打开nexus->repository菜单,可以看到该路径
    DrepositoryId: 服务器的表示id,就是我们在setting.xml文件中配置的serverId
    执行完成之后再仓库可以看到:

    image.png

    4. 引入该jar包

    Maven

    <dependency>
        <groupId>com.utry.platform</groupId>
        <artifactId>am5-attributes</artifactId>
        <version>1.0.0</version>
    </dependency>
    

    Gradle

    compile 'com.utry.platform:am5-attributes:1.0.0'
    

    到这里就可以使用该jar包提供的功能了
    参考: https://www.jianshu.com/p/b8ec688c388e

    相关文章

      网友评论

          本文标题:导入第三方jar包到Nexus

          本文链接:https://www.haomeiwen.com/subject/orctqctx.html